Information:
- It has been noted that Andrea sometimes cries while performing
this song because it makes her so emotional - these are her
favourite self-penned lyrics. (Source: http://www.corrnucopia.net/
- under British Articles 1999, titled Sex, Drugs and Fiddly
Diddly Dee in the section where Andrea is interviewed individually.)
- Andrea has also mentioned that Queen of Hollywood is one of her favorite songs to perform live.
- The lyrics were inspired by a documentary about prostitution and
drugs in New York. (Source: http://www.corrnucopia.net/
- under British Articles 1999, titled Sex, Drugs and Fiddly
Diddly Dee in the section where Andrea is interviewed individually.)
- Quote from Andrea regarding Queen of Hollywood from the
Corrs Live at BBC Radio 2 Christmas Eve 2001 broadcast:
Interviewer: "What's this song about for you, Andrea?"
Andrea: "It's really the tale of a girl pursuing a dream, and what it
looks like on the outside and what actually is happening to her is
not quite the same picture. Just kind of a tragic tale of someone
pursuing a dream, and it doesn't work out, but she feels there's
something different about her. It's kind of a tragic song."
Written By:
- It is commonly believed that Andrea wrote the lyrcis for Queen
of Hollywood.
- According to the website of Dane Deviller, Dane
wrote the music with Glen Ballard. The track then sat for a time
until Glen Ballard played the track for Andrea and she wrote the
lyrics to go with it.
- In an interview
with Trevor McShane Sharon says that Andrea wrote Queen of Hollywood.
